Kanye West Does Not Negatively Speak About Kim Kardashian On ‘Donda,’ Cites Reports Are False!
Recently it was reported that Kanye West had performed his new songs from his upcoming album ‘Donda’ at a listening party in Las Vegas and that in one song he mentions that living in Calabasas with Kim was like a prison.
However, multiple sources revealed to us that this was not the case, and that Kanye had already played the songs for Kim prior to his Vegas listening party. He did not rap about his life being like a prison or Kim trying to take everything.
“Kanye actually played the song for Kim personally before the listening party,” another source said to Page Six. “It’s emotional and personal. Not negative at all.”
Kim and Kanye actually took an amicable family trip to San Francisco this past weekend.
“That was my friend first and foremost for a long time, so I can’t see that going away,” she told Andy Cohen on the KUWTK reunion. “I will forever be Kanye’s biggest fan. He’s the father of my kids. Kanye will always be family.”
